Here is another project you can do with the help of water balloons. When once again, you will be using them as a mold to help your project set while it dries. Rather just, you explode the balloons up until they are the best size and shape for an egg, then you coat your yarn in glue and paste it on. At the end, you merely deflate the balloons and remove them. The outcome is an incredibly cool see-through egg in whatever color of yarn you select. You can use a great deal of yarn for a nontransparent, more “ended up” look, or keep them open and light like the eggs in the tutorial. They have a nice modern-art ambiance and would fit excellent with any Easter design. This project is terrific for children or grownups!.

Have you done a great deal of DIY jobs around the house? Possibly you’ve collected a lot of those paint chips from the hardware stores– the ones that reveal you color samples. If you have a stack of these colorful cards, you can put them to joyful usage this Easter by turning them into an Easter egg garland. The idea is truly basic; you just cut them all into Easter egg shapes, punch holes in them, and string them up. They look actually great!
